Sarlip Tokbi Population - Karbi Anglong, Assam
Sarlip Tokbi is a small village located in Phuloni Circle of Karbi Anglong district, Assam with total 23 families residing. The Sarlip Tokbi village has population of 147 of which 69 are males while 78 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Sarlip Tokbi village population of children with age 0-6 is 24 which makes up 16.33 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Sarlip Tokbi village is 1130 which is higher than Assam state average of 958. Child Sex Ratio for the Sarlip Tokbi as per census is 1000, higher than Assam average of 962.
Sarlip Tokbi village has lower literacy rate compared to Assam. In 2011, literacy rate of Sarlip Tokbi village was 63.41 % compared to 72.19 % of Assam. In Sarlip Tokbi Male literacy stands at 66.67 % while female literacy rate was 60.61 %.

Sarlip Tokbi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 23 | - | - |
Population | 147 | 69 | 78 |
Child (0-6) | 24 | 12 | 12 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 147 | 69 | 78 |
Literacy | 63.41 % | 66.67 % | 60.61 % |
Total Workers | 35 | 33 | 2 |
Main Worker | 33 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 2 | 2 | 0 |
